    Who is Dr. Kirkpatrick, Medical Oncologist in Dallas, TX?

    Dr. Haskell Kirkpatrick, MD is a Medical Oncologist, who primarily practices in Dallas, TX with 1 additional practice location. He is board certified by the American Board of Internal Medicine. Dr. Kirkpatrick graduated from University of Texas Southwestern Medical School, Dallas and completed his residency at Baylor Univ Med Ctr, Internal Medicine. Dr. Kirkpatrick is fluent in English,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Kirkpatrick’s practice accepts Medicare, UnitedHealthcare and other major insurance plans.     What is Dr. Haskell Kirkpatrick's specialty?

    Dr. Kirkpatrick is a Medical Oncologist near Dallas, TX. An internist specializing in the diagnosis and treatment of various cancers and both benign and malignant tumors. This specialist determines and administers therapy for malignancies and collaborates with surgeons and radiation oncologists on additional cancer treatment options.     Is this Dr. Haskell Kirkpatrick aff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Kirkpatrick is affiliated with Texas Health Presbyterian Hospital Dallas which is a Castle Connolly Top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
